What does a pmo contractor do?
The PMO contractor role centres on the ability to establish, run, and improve the governance and assurance functions that support the delivery of programmes and portfolios across an organisation. The PMO provides the framework within which projects and programmes operate: maintaining standards, tracking progress, managing dependencies and risks at a portfolio level, producing consolidated reporting for senior leadership, facilitating governance forums, and ensuring that project managers have the tools, templates, and guidance they need to deliver consistently. PMO contractors are brought in to set up a PMO from scratch on a major programme, to provide additional PMO capacity during a period of peak delivery activity, or to review and improve an existing PMO that is not functioning effectively.
What sets strong PMO contractors apart is depend on the seniority and scope of the role. At the operational end, PMO Analysts and Coordinators need strong organisational skills, proficiency with project management and reporting tools including Microsoft Project, Jira, Smartsheet, or the client's chosen portfolio management platform, and the ability to maintain accurate programme data, produce clear status reports, and manage action logs and governance minutes. Senior PMO Managers and Heads of PMO need experience designing governance frameworks, establishing portfolio reporting disciplines, engaging senior stakeholders on programme performance, and providing credible challenge to project managers when quality or progress concerns arise. Familiarity with major programme management methodologies including MSP, P3M3, and MoP is expected at senior PMO level, alongside PRINCE2 Practitioner or equivalent project management qualification.
What is the market like for pmo contractors?
The market for PMO contractors is a mature and active and well-established market within the project and programme management discipline, driven by the large volume of complex change programmes running concurrently across UK organisations at any given time. Demand is strongest during periods of significant organisational transformation, major technology implementation programmes, and large infrastructure delivery, where the coordination and governance overhead requires dedicated PMO resource. Financial services, central government, healthcare, and large corporate organisations are among the most consistent buyers of PMO contractor resource. Rates vary considerably by seniority, from PMO Analyst roles at the lower end of the project management contracting market through to Head of PMO positions on major programmes that command rates comparable to senior programme managers.
What does Inside IR35 mean?
IR35 is UK tax legislation that determines whether a contractor is genuinely self-employed or working in a manner that resembles employment. When a contract is classified as inside IR35, income tax and National Insurance are deducted at source, typically via an umbrella company or agency PAYE. Headline day rates on inside IR35 engagements are generally higher than equivalent outside IR35 roles to account for the tax and employment cost structure.
Inside IR35 determinations are made where the working arrangements are considered to resemble employment, based on factors including the level of client control, the absence of a genuine right of substitution, and the presence of mutuality of obligation. Since April 2021, the end client is responsible for making this determination for medium and large private sector organisations. Many employers in financial services, government, and professional services assess the majority of their contractor engagements as inside IR35.

What pmo roles are usually Inside IR35?
PMO contracts are heavily inside IR35 at around 80% of those with a stated status. The operational nature of PMO work, maintaining programme dashboards, producing status reports, tracking risks and issues, and supporting the programme manager with governance activities, embeds the contractor in the programme structure. Government departments, financial services firms, and large corporates running multi-workstream programmes hire PMO contractors as integrated members of their delivery function.
How much do pmo contractors usually earn when working Inside IR35?
Contract rates for pmo roles typically range from £400 to £750 per day, depending on the scope of the role, required expertise, and the delivery expectations of the engagement. Inside IR35 rates are typically 15% to 30% higher than equivalent outside IR35 roles to account for tax and national insurance deducted at source by the fee-payer.
